Patriots Superstar Stefon Diggs Shocks With Statement He Will Dedicate Super Bowl Trophy to His Late Father Aron Diggs – Reveals Heart-Wrenching Story From Age 14 That Brought the Entire NFL to Tears

Santa Clara, California — Just before Super Bowl LX, Stefon Diggs, wide receiver for the New England Patriots, made an emotional statement that he would dedicate the Super Bowl trophy to his late father, Aron Diggs, who tragically passed away in 2008. Aron Diggs, only 39 years old when he passed away from congestive heart failure, left Stefon with a profound message: "Take care of your brothers, your mom, your family."

When Aron passed away, Stefon was just 14 years old, and from that moment on, he took on a great responsibility, not only as the older brother in the family but also as a father figure to his siblings, including his brother Trevon Diggs (CB for Dallas Cowboys) and two other brothers, Darez and Mar'Sean. He also supported his mother, Stephanie, whom he calls "Superwoman" for carrying the weight of the family after such a great loss.

The message from his father became a powerful driving force in Stefon’s career. He frequently mentions his father in interviews, wears shoes engraved with his father's name as a tribute, and views his success on the field as a way to "make his dad proud."

During the 2025-2026 season, when the Patriots went from being a weak team to a Super Bowl contender, Diggs expressed his emotions after the AFC Championship victory. He couldn't hold back tears as he shared that this was the moment he had dreamed of since he was 5 years old, and now he was "fighting for the name Diggs" to honor his father.

“I will fight for my dad, for the name Diggs. This Super Bowl trophy will be for my dad. This is how I honor him, make him proud,” Stefon Diggs shared in the interview with deep emotion.

With every step on the field, Stefon Diggs will carry the memory of his father and the strength of his family, making Super Bowl LX not only the biggest game of his career but also an opportunity to "shine for Pops." For Diggs, this trophy is not just a personal victory, but the most meaningful gift he could give to the father he lost.

Kenny Clark Announces Life-Changing News: Our Little Packer is on the Way
   Posted January 30, 2026 Green Bay Packers defensive tackle Kenny Clark delivered heartwarming news to fans, announcing that he and his wife Jennifer are expecting their second child. Clark shared the update on social media, writing, “Blessed beyond measure. Jennifer and I are excited to share that we’re expecting our second little Packer,” a message that quickly drew congratulations from teammates and the Packers community. The announcement comes during a meaningful chapter in Clark’s life. He married Jennifer in the summer of 2019, just before the start of training camp, marking a major milestone both on and off the field. Since joining Green Bay, Clark has earned respect inside the organization for his work ethic, reliability, and steady presence in the defensive line room. While his role has often flown under the radar, Clark has consistently contributed as a dominant interior lineman and run-stopper, carving out his place through preparation and attention to detail. The personal news adds another layer of motivation as Clark continues building his NFL career in Green Bay, now preparing not only for future seasons but for expanding his family as well. For Packers fans, the announcement was met with widespread support, celebrating a moment that blends football life with real-life joy.
